All objects that are considered to be handlers for a Bethesda file format are subclasses of :class:`~._common.BaseFiletype`. ``Plugins`` and ``Archives`` adhere to the following naming conventions. - ``{GAME_PREFIX}Plugin`` - :class:`~.plugin.fnv.FNVPlugin` - ``{TYPE_PREFIX}Archive`` - :class:`~.archive.bsa.BSAArchive` In some cases (such as :class:`~.archive.bsa.BSAArchive`) this may seem repetitive (``BSA[rchive]Archive``). But, in this project, repetition is sacrificed for standardization. .. important:: Common resources for each module (including submodules) are placed in a file named ``_common.py`` for each module. Typically you will see abstract objects or module helper methods defined in these files.
